What Is a Taper Roller Bearing? A taper roller bearing consists of four main components: the inner ring (cone), outer ring (cup), tapered rollers, and a cage. Unlike cylindrical bearings, the rollers and raceways are angled, allowing the bearing to handle combined loads more effectively. The tapered design ensures that rolling elements maintain consistent contact with the raceways, reducing friction and improving load distribution. This structure makes taper roller bearings ideal for applications that require high load capacity and stability.

Applications of Taper Roller Bearings Tapered roller bearings are used in a wide range of industries due to their strength and reliability.
Automotive Industry They are commonly used in vehicle wheel hubs, transmissions, gearboxes, and differentials where high axial loads are present.
Industrial Machinery Heavy machines such as conveyors, crushers, rolling mills, and gear drives rely on tapered roller bearings for consistent performance.
Construction Equipment Earth-moving machines, cranes, loaders, and excavators use these bearings due to their ability to handle shock loads.
Agriculture Equipment Tractors, harvesters, and ploughing equipment require strong bearings to operate in dusty and high-load environments.
Power Generation Wind turbines and industrial motors use precision roller bearings for long-term stability and reliability.
Why Choose Taper Roller Bearings Over Other Bearings? Compared to ball bearings or cylindrical roller bearings, taper roller bearings offer superior load management. Their unique geometry allows them to handle combined loads efficiently, making them ideal for applications with thrust forces. They also provide better alignment control and are easier to mount in pairs for axial load balancing. This versatility makes them a preferred choice for engineers and machine designers.
Types of Taper Roller Bearings There are several types of tapered roller bearings available to suit different applications: ● Single-row tapered roller bearings ● Double-row tapered roller bearings ● Four-row tapered roller bearings ● Matched bearing pairs
Each type is designed to handle specific load requirements and operational conditions.
Importance of Proper Installation and Maintenance Correct installation is essential for optimal bearing performance. Improper mounting can lead to misalignment, increased friction, and premature failure. It is recommended to follow manufacturer guidelines regarding preload, lubrication, and fitting procedures. Regular maintenance, including proper lubrication and inspection, helps extend bearing life and reduce downtime. Using high-quality lubricants also minimizes wear and corrosion.
Factors to Consider When Selecting a Taper Roller Bearing Choosing the right bearing depends on several technical and operational factors: ● Load type and magnitude ● Speed requirements ● Operating temperature ● Environmental conditions ● Shaft and housing design
● Required service life
Selecting the correct bearing ensures efficiency, safety, and long-term reliability.
